Trinium Wars Gets “Puton Conflict” Update

New challenges are coming to the Sci-Fi MMORPG, Trinium Wars. Developer Hanmarusoft and publisher InselGames have released the early awaited first expansion to the game, The “Puton Conflict” update. The expansive  opens up a brand new area with new quests, it also increases the level cap to 40.

The new area, Puton is now open for players that have reached level 30. As mentioned above,  the update also adds new quests to Trinium Wars, these will tell a story about sabotage, treachery, and giant “apemen”. The level cap is raised from 30 to 40 and variety of new items have been added. Proceeded by the Dungeon update in April, “Puton Conflict” is the second content update for the game in a fairly short amount of time. In addition to this news, publisher InselGames is inviting players to participate in the “Resource War” every Saturday, where up to 1000 players can compete against each other and gather important resources.
